Sansog Population - Shimla, Himachal Pradesh
Sansog is a medium size village located in Jubbal Tehsil of Shimla district, Himachal Pradesh with total 123 families residing. The Sansog village has population of 517 of which 270 are males while 247 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Sansog village population of children with age 0-6 is 70 which makes up 13.54 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Sansog village is 915 which is lower than Himachal Pradesh state average of 972. Child Sex Ratio for the Sansog as per census is 1000, higher than Himachal Pradesh average of 909.
Sansog village has lower literacy rate compared to Himachal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Sansog village was 72.48 % compared to 82.80 % of Himachal Pradesh. In Sansog Male literacy stands at 83.83 % while female literacy rate was 59.91 %.

Sansog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 123 | - | - |
Population | 517 | 270 | 247 |
Child (0-6) | 70 | 35 | 35 |
Schedule Caste | 143 | 77 | 66 |
Schedule Tribe | 0 | 0 | 0 |
Literacy | 72.48 % | 83.83 % | 59.91 % |
Total Workers | 278 | 156 | 122 |
Main Worker | 273 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 5 | 2 | 3 |
